WebFeb 23, 2024 · Reading from a file. There are three ways to read data from a text file. read() : Returns the read bytes in form of a string. Reads n bytes, if no n specified, reads the entire file. File_object.read([n]) readline() : Reads a line of the file and returns in form of a string.For specified n, reads at most n bytes. WebJan 18, 2024 · A .pyd file is a Windows DLL file that contains python code and DLL entry points to run it. While it’s theoretically possible to grab the bytecode out of that and decompile it, I know of no tool out there that has this ability. I’m pretty sure decompyle (the only decent python decompiler) is not able to handle .pyd files.
